Typical Discount Structures in Prop Firms

Many prop firms follow a pattern: they offer discounts based on trading volume, account size, or performance milestones. Usually, these discounts range anywhere from 10% to as much as 30% off certain fees or deposit requirements. For example, if a firm charges a $1,000 fee for a trading account, you might snag a 20% discount if you meet specific criteria—like passing their evaluation or trading a set volume in a given timeframe.

Some firms even offer tiered discounts depending on your trading track record, meaning the better you perform, the more you save. The Detailed Breakdown: Where Do These Discounts Usually Apply?

Most prop firms apply discounts across a few key areas:

  • Account setup fees: A one-time payment to open your trading account. Discounts here can cut initial costs significantly.
  • Trading commissions and fees: Reduced trading costs make it easier for traders to keep more of their profits—boosting confidence and profitability.
  • Evaluation programs: Many firms evaluate traders through simulation or live-trading phases, offering discounts on evaluation fees if traders show strong results early on.
  • Leverage and margin offers: Sometimes, discounts extend to better leverage options, giving traders more flexibility without additional cost.

One interesting aspect is that some firms tailor discounts to specific asset classes—forex traders might get different offers compared to crypto traders or those trading indices or commodities. It’s almost like a menu of perks suited to different trading appetites.

Real-World Examples & Industry Trends

Take a look at a boutique prop firm that operates heavily in forex. They might offer a 15% discount on evaluation fees for traders who can demonstrate consistent profit over a simulated period. Or consider a crypto-focused firm providing a 10% discount on account fees for traders who execute over a specified volume in a month.

Looking around, discounts are slowly becoming more attractive as the industry faces new challenges—like increasing regulatory pressure or market volatility. Traders are searching for more value, and firms are responding by offering better discounts or flexible fee structures.
